As the Finance & Accounting Coordinator, Publishing, you'll be responsible for managing our accounts payable processes and overseeing credit card expense management. Ensuring accurate and timely processing of invoices, payments, and expense reports while maintaining compliance with company policies and financial regulations. Works under close/direct supervision.
Responsibilities
What you'll do:
* Process and review vendor invoices, ensuring accuracy and proper authorization.
* Reconcile accounts payable ledger to ensure all bills and payments are accounted for and properly posted.
* Resolve invoice discrepancies and communicate with vendors to address payment issues.
* Support the onboarding of new vendors via Graphite portal.
* Monitor and track company credit card transactions to ensure proper documentation and coding.
* Review employee expense reports, verifying compliance with company policies.
* Monitor and reconcile prepayments to ensure timely allocation and expense recognition.
* Maintain the fixed asset register, ensuring accurate and timely addition of new assets.
* Assist employees with credit card-related queries and expense submissions.
* Perform ad hoc duties within the UK Finance function, as required.
* Attend regular meetings with other departments to ensure deadlines are met.
